What is Paving?
Paving is the procedure of installing a difficult, durable surface in your property. There are many benefits to paving your driveway, walkway, patio, or other outdoor space. For one, pavement supplies a low-maintenance surface that's easy to wash and care for. Paved surfaces may also be much more durable than other forms of surfaces, so they'll stay longer and require less repair and replacement over time.
There are many various kinds of paving materials available on the market today. The most common form of pavement is asphalt, which is made from a combination of gravel, sand, and bitumen (a sticky black substance that binds one other materials together). Asphalt is a remarkably popular selection for driveways and other high-traffic areas because it's durable and relatively inexpensive. Other forms of paving materials include concrete, brick, stone, and gravel. Each form of material has its own advantages and disadvantages, so it's important to complete your research before generally making your final decision.
Just how to Choose the Right Contractor
When you're ready to begin buying a contractor to take care of your paving project, there are a few things you ought to retain in mind. First, be sure to get multiple estimates from different contractors. This will help you compare prices and get a sense of what the typical cost of your project should be. It's also important to read reviews and check references before hiring a contractor. You can ask friends, family, and neighbors for recommendations, or look for online reviews from past customers. Once you've found a few contractors that you're enthusiastic about dealing with, be sure to schedule an appointment so you can meet them in person and get a sense because of their work.
The Steps Involved in a Paving Project
Once you've chosen a contractor, there are a few steps that will need to be completed before work can begin in your paving project. First, the contractor will need to conduct a niche site survey to assess the situation of your property and determine what type of pavement is most effective for your needs. Next, the contractor will prepare a foundation layer of gravel or other material on that your pavement will undoubtedly be installed. Once the bottom is prepared, the contractor will install the pavement itself. Finally, the contractor will apply a sealant to guard your brand-new pavement from weather damage and wear and tear.
Looking after Your Paved Surfaces
Once your paving project is complete, it's vital that you take care of your brand-new pavement to ensure it lasts for decades to come. Make sure you sweep away any debris or leaves that fall in your pavement, and clean it regularly with soap and water. You should also have your pavement sealed every couple of years to guard it from the elements. By following these simple tips, you can keep your pavement looking like new for years to come!
